points a, b, and c are collinear. point b is between a and c. let bc = 2x - 10, ab = 2x - 12, and ac = 10. find ab.

Step1: Use segment - addition postulate
Since points A, B, and C are collinear and B is between A and C, we have $AB + BC=AC$. Substitute the given expressions: $(2x - 12)+(2x - 10)=10$.
Step2: Simplify the left - hand side of the equation
Combine like terms: $2x+2x-12 - 10 = 10$, which simplifies to $4x-22 = 10$.
Step3: Solve for x
Add 22 to both sides of the equation: $4x-22 + 22=10 + 22$, so $4x=32$. Then divide both sides by 4: $x = 8$.
Step4: Find the value of AB
Substitute $x = 8$ into the expression for AB. $AB=2x - 12$, so $AB=2\times8-12$. Calculate $2\times8-12=16 - 12=4$.
